BlackSky Technology Inc. (NYSE:BKSY - Get Free Report)'s stock price shot up 6.4% during trading on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as $32.82 and last traded at $32.9190. 1,239,906 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 22% from the average session volume of 1,580,924 shares. The stock had previously closed at $30.93.

BlackSky Technology Price Performance
The company's 50 day moving average price is $23.79 and its 200-day moving average price is $22.20. The stock has a market cap of $1.24 billion, a P/E ratio of -15.57 and a beta of 2.25. The company has a quick ratio of 3.37, a current ratio of 3.48 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.04.
BlackSky Technology (NYSE:BKSY -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 26th. The company reported ($0.19)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.25) by $0.06. The firm had revenue of $35.21 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$37.13 million. BlackSky Technology had a negative net margin of 65.93% and a negative return on equity of 53.94%.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that BlackSky Technology Inc. will post -2.28 earnings per share for the current year.

About BlackSky Technology
(
Get Free Report)
BlackSky Technology, Inc operates Earth observation and geospatial intelligence services through a constellation of small satellites and an analytics platform. The company collects and processes high-revisit satellite imagery, enabling near-real-time monitoring of global events and locations. Clients across government, defense and commercial sectors leverage BlackSky’s imagery and data to support decision-making in areas such as supply chain monitoring, humanitarian aid, infrastructure management and security operations.
Founded in 2014 as part of Spaceflight Industries, BlackSky has grown its satellite constellation and analytics capabilities to deliver satellite imagery with high revisit rates and rapid tasking.
